| Applying the most prevailing Aspen Plus, one of the chemical engineering process simulation software with the powerful functions in the world chemical industry, we developed a partnership solvents MS and established thermodynamics model of the system which are verified by experiment or literature datas by simulation canculation and research the effects of variety solvents system. Designed extractive rectify process flowsheet on cyclohexane recovering from NGL , and optimized mainly processing parameters of variety units, including extractive rectify column ,solvent recovering column and nidrogen purify system.As a result, Applying SL solvent, the relative volatility of heptane/cyclohexane increased from 0. 66 to 1. 12, and the 2, 3DMP/cyclohexane from 0. 84 to 1. 21 when MS solvent to hydrocarbon radio is 7. The separating of key components in feed of extractive rectify is highly improved. Running designed unit under the optimized conditions, we obtained the better result that the product purity of cyclohexane is up to 98 wt% and its ratio of recovery is up to 91.2% when MS solvent to hydrocarbon radio is 16.These mostly indexes is just on the verge of the Phillips' technique advanced in the world.This project will promote further industrialization study on cyclohexane recovering from the NGL via extractive rectify process in our country. |
